International experts reject amnesty for human rights abuses
Perpetrators of grave human rights violations must be pursued and punished under all circumstances, a meeting of international experts in Geneva has concluded.

The question of impunity for gross violations of human rights is a serious concern for society. To tackle this issue, the Commission Nationale Consultative des Droits de I’Homme (France) and the International Commission of Jurists are co-sponsoring an “International Meeting Concerning Impunity” from 2 to 5 November under the auspices of the United Nations.
